1 location.href = "";
2 location.assign("");
3 location.replace("");
替換和分配
的區別
替換()
方法所做的操作與
指派()
方法一樣,
但它多了一步操作,即
從瀏覽器的歷史記錄中刪除
了包含指令碼的頁面,
這樣就不能通過瀏覽器的後退按鈕和前進按鈕來訪問它了,
assign()
方法卻
可以通過後退按鈕來訪問上個頁面
。
1 //重新整理頁面
2 document.getelementsbytagname('button')[1].onclick = function()
3,其他屬性
(1)hash
:如果url中包含有「
#
」,該方法將返回該符號之後的內容
(例如:http:的hash是「#welcome」)。
(2)host
:伺服器的名字,例如www.baidu.com。
(3)hostname
:通常等於host,有時會省略前面的www。
(4)href
:當前頁面載入的完整
url
。
(5)的路徑名
:url中主機名之後的部分例如:http:
html / js / index.html中
的路徑名是「/html/js/index.html」。
(6)port
:url中宣告的
請求埠
。預設情況下,大多數url沒有埠資訊(預設為
80
埠),所以該屬性通常是空白的。像 index.html的這樣的url的埠屬性為8080。
(7)protocol
:url中使用的
協議,即雙斜槓(//)之前的部分。例如中的
協議
屬性是http:
(8)ftp
: .com的
protocol
屬性等於
ftp :
.
(9)搜尋
:執行get請求的url中的問號
?
後的部分,又稱
查詢字串
。
//例如http:search.html?name=lele中的搜尋屬性為?
name = lele
。
1 2 3 4 5 6 8 10
三,bom ---導航
1
1
BOM下的屬性和方法 下
繼續bom下的屬性和方法 上 示例 親測 2 location物件的屬性 逐個演示效果 協議 alert location.protocol http 協議 主機名 alert location.hostname localhost 伺服器環境下才可以檢視 路徑名 alert location.pa...
第60天 js常用訪問CSS屬性的方法
我們訪問得到css 屬性,比較常用的有兩種 box.style.width box.style.top 點語法可以得到 width 屬性 和 top屬性 帶有單位的。100px 但是這個語法有非常大的缺陷,不變的。後面的width 和 top 沒有辦法傳遞引數的。var w width box.st...
第2天 移動方法
我覺得這個其實沒什麼就是說把某些方法移動到常用的類裡面去 這個應該在我們寫程式的時候潛意識裡面就會做到的 例子如下 錯誤的 code public class bankaccount public int accountage public int creditscore public accoun...